Biography of Pablo Escobar

Pablo Emilio Escobar Gaviria was born on December 1, 1949, in Rionegro, Colombia. He rose from humble beginnings to become one of the wealthiest individuals in the world through his involvement in the illegal drug trade. His life is marked by both opulence and violence, reflecting the dual nature of his existence as a drug lord and a public figure.

Early Life and Career

Pablo Escobar's early life was characterized by modest means. He was raised in a lower-middle-class family, and his father was a farmer while his mother was a schoolteacher. Despite these humble beginnings, Escobar was ambitious from a young age, engaging in petty crimes to make money.

By his teenage years, he was already involved in various illicit activities, including smuggling cigarettes and fake lottery tickets. This early exposure to crime laid the foundation for his future in the drug trade.

Education and Early Ventures

Escobar attended school in Medellín, where he displayed an aptitude for academics. However, his interests soon shifted towards entrepreneurship in illegal activities. By the age of 20, he had become involved in the drug trade, initially dealing with marijuana before transitioning to cocaine.

Rise to Power in the Medellín Cartel

In the late 1970s, Pablo Escobar became a key player in the burgeoning cocaine industry. He co-founded the Medellín Cartel, which would go on to dominate the global cocaine trade during the 1980s. His ability to establish a network for production and distribution allowed him to amass unprecedented wealth.

Strategic Partnerships

Escobar forged alliances with other key figures in the drug trade, which further bolstered his operations. His strategic partnerships included connections with local farmers and international traffickers, allowing him to control the supply chain from production to distribution.

Sources of Income and Wealth

Pablo Escobar's wealth was primarily derived from his drug trafficking operations. The Medellín Cartel was responsible for exporting massive quantities of cocaine to the United States, generating billions in revenue. Additionally, Escobar engaged in various other ventures to diversify his income.

  • Cocaine Trafficking: The primary source of income, with estimates suggesting he was responsible for 80% of the cocaine smuggled into the U.S.
  • Legal Businesses: Escobar invested in legitimate businesses, including real estate, which provided a facade of legitimacy.
  • Philanthropy: He built schools, hospitals, and soccer fields, which helped him gain public support and influence.

Pablo Escobar's Peak Net Worth

At the height of his power in the early 1990s, Pablo Escobar's net worth was estimated to be around $30 billion, making him one of the richest men in the world. This wealth was largely attributed to his control over the cocaine trade and his ability to evade law enforcement.

His peak net worth allowed him to live a life of luxury, including lavish homes, expensive cars, and a private zoo. However, it also attracted the attention of authorities and rival cartels, ultimately leading to his downfall.

Impact of Wealth on Society

The wealth generated by Pablo Escobar had profound effects on Colombian society. While he engaged in philanthropic efforts, the violence and corruption associated with his drug empire also resulted in significant social issues.

Positive Contributions

Despite his criminal activities, Escobar's philanthropic efforts included building housing for the poor and funding schools. These contributions earned him a level of support among certain communities.

Negative Consequences

On the flip side, the drug trade fueled violence, corruption, and instability in Colombia. Escobar's actions led to multiple assassinations, bombings, and widespread fear, affecting countless lives.

Downfall and Financial Legacy

Pablo Escobar's reign came to an end in the early 1990s, culminating in his death in a shootout with Colombian National Police in 1993. Following his demise, much of his wealth was seized by authorities, but the lasting impact of his financial legacy remains.

Many of the systems he established in drug trafficking still persist today, and the lessons learned from his rise and fall continue to inform discussions on drug policy and law enforcement strategies.
